Looking to replace the current headlight bulbs with LED, and the front and rear lights of the cab with LED lights. Does anyone know which bulbs I would need for the front head lights and which LED work lights will match current housing with no modifications.
Not looking for light bars.

Take bulb out and read what the rating of bulb is (probably in wattage) and the should be a number like "XY123" or what ever is on bulb... There is many cross reference charts that will have alphanumerical number of a incandescent bulb on one side of chart and the LED equivalent on other side....

Not a clue but both my M9 Kubota's are 100% LED. One thing to be aware of and that is, your hazard flashers may or may not flash with LED bulbs especially if the flasher unit is mechanical. If it's solid state, it will work.

I'd remove the whole housing & replace with a LED pod. LEDs emit light differently than a halogen bulb so focus suffers putting a LED into a halogen socket. LEDs need to run cooler, so have much bigger heating on them. You can find a pair of pods everywhere for $40-50 or so.

I agree that replacing the housing is best. I never had acceptable results using led bulbs in an OEM housing.
I have 2 front, 2 rear 55w combo flood / spots on my tractor and they turn night into day.
